We are a walking football club for over 50’s & 60’s & just loving every second. Accidental political comments are not reflective of the club.

It’s back to walking football on Monday 26th January 2026. We will be playing at Cornard Lesiure Centre between 7 - 8, if you interested, please come along and join in. Or if you’d like to know more, please contact Martyn on 07572 020 712.
